DSQL是一种高效处理事务的分布式SQL数据库,采用快照隔离以平衡性能与并发。其架构由四个可独立扩展的组件组成,支持高可用性和持久性,未来可能实现真正的无服务器模式,预计将对数据库领域产生革命性影响。
AWS Aurora DSQL 通过快照隔离和乐观并发控制(OCC)提升性能,减少事务提交时的数据库交互,优化跨区域场景。然而,取消缓存可能增加延迟,使用复杂度上升,适合对延迟不敏感且具备开发能力的用户。
Epoxy是一个新的协议,简化了跨异构数据存储的ACID事务。它使用多版本并发控制来适应不同的数据存储设置,并通过插入读写操作来实现快照隔离。Epoxy保证事务的原子性和持久性,并通过验证操作和持久化更改来提交事务。然而,Epoxy对辅助存储的假设和介入带来了一些开销,且必须以独占模式访问辅助存储表。
完成下面两步后,将自动完成登录并继续当前操作。